Salsa Verde: Choosing the Best for Your Dip
The heart of this dip is, of course, the salsa verde. You have options: fresh or jarred. Fresh salsa verde, when made with quality ingredients, offers a vibrant, bright flavor. However, a good-quality jarred salsa verde can be a fantastic shortcut.
When choosing jarred, look for brands that use recognizable ingredients and have a bright green color. Taste it before adding it to the dip; it should have a balance of tanginess, mild heat, and herbal notes.
Chicken: The Foundation of Flavor
The chicken provides the savory backbone. Rotisserie chicken is an excellent time-saver. Its smoky flavor adds depth to the dip. Alternatively, you can poach chicken breasts for a milder flavor or use leftover cooked chicken.
Regardless of your choice, shred or finely chop the chicken. This ensures it distributes evenly throughout the dip, creating a consistent texture in every bite.
Cheese Please! Selecting the Perfect Blend
While cheddar is classic, don’t be afraid to explore other cheeses! Monterey Jack offers a creamy, mild flavor that complements the salsa verde. For a richer, sharper taste, try a blend of cheddar and Gruyere.
Tip: Want to add a kick? Use Pepper Jack cheese for a spicy twist. It melts beautifully and adds just the right amount of heat.

Step 1: Combine Ingredients. In a bowl, thoroughly combine 8 ounces of cream cheese, 1 cup of salsa verde, 1 1/4 cups of shredded or chopped cooked chicken, the juice from 1/2 lime, and 4 ounces of cheddar cheese. Mix well to ensure the ingredients are evenly distributed; this ensures consistent flavor in every bite.
Step 2: Prepare the Baking Dish. Grease or spray a shallow baking dish. This prevents the dip from sticking and makes serving easier.
Step 3: Transfer and Top. Transfer the mixture to your prepared baking dish and top evenly with the remaining 4 ounces of cheddar cheese. A generous layer of cheese on top creates a beautiful, bubbly crust when baked.
Step 4: Bake to Perfection. Bake in a preheated oven at 375°F for 20 minutes, or until the cheese is melted, golden, and the dip is heated through and bubbly. Keep a close eye; baking time can vary slightly depending on your oven.
Step 5: (Optional) Broil for Color. For an extra touch of color and a slightly browned cheese topping, broil the dip for 1-2 minutes. Watch carefully to prevent burning!
Step 6: Serve Hot. Serve immediately with your favorite tortilla chips for scooping. The combination of warm, cheesy dip and crunchy chips is irresistible!

Can I make this dip ahead of time?
Yes! Combine all dip ingredients in your baking dish, cover, and refrigerate. Bring to room temperature before baking as directed.
What kind of chicken is best for this dip?
Rotisserie chicken is a great shortcut, or you can use poached or leftover cooked chicken. Ensure it’s shredded or finely chopped for the best texture.
Can I customize the spiciness of this dip?
Absolutely! For a spicier kick, swap the sharp cheddar for pepper jack cheese or add a pinch of cayenne pepper to the mix.

Salsa Verde Chicken Dip
Equipment
- Baking dish
Ingredients
Dip Ingredients
- 8 ounces cream cheese softened
- 1 cup salsa verde store-bought or homemade
- 1 1/4 cups shredded or chopped cooked chicken rotisserie chicken recommended
- 1/2 lime juice
- 4 ounces cheddar cheese shredded, divided
- 4 ounces cheddar cheese shredded, for topping
